Hugh Hefner lists his home for $27.9 million

OK, no more proverbial pressing your nose up against the gates hoping to catch a glimpse of what goes on at the Playboy mansion. Now, you can live right next door and spy from the comforts of your own home.

Hugh Hefner and his wife, Kimberley, have listed their personal residence, next door to the Playboy mansion in L.A.'s Holmby Hills section, for sale at $27,995,000. It's a mini-me to the adjacent party palace, a sister house, if you will.

The two-story 7,300-square-foot English Manor-style home was built in 1929, and bought by the Hefners in 1998. It sits behind private gates on 2.3 acres and has some of the original wood paneling, leaded-glass windows and a hand-carved staircase. There are hand-painted walls, a newly remodeled kitchen with a morning room and butler's pantry, two staff rooms, formal living and dining rooms, a library and family room. It has five bedrooms and seven bathrooms.

The grounds back up to Los Angeles Country Club and include a pool. There is room for a tennis court, which would provide the new owner with plenty of excuses to visit next door when a ball errantly finds its way over the wall.

The home was designed by Arthur R. Kelly for the sister of Arthur Letts Jr., the original owner of the Playboy mansion. The Hefners are selling the home because their two sons will soon head to college.

Hugh Hefner, 82, is the founder of Playboy Enterprises. Kimberley Hefner was Playboy's Playmate of the Month in January 1988 and Playmate of the Year in 1989.


Ruben Blades - Grammy-winning singer, actor, politician, lawyer and tourism minister of Panama - just added one more cap: home-seller wannabe.

He listed his home in the Windsor Square section of Los Angeles for sale at $2.65 million. The property has five bedrooms and 4 1/2 bathrooms in 3,743 square feet.

The master bedroom suite has three closets, and the living room has a fireplace. French doors in the den/family room lead to a vine-covered porch and patio dining area with a barbecue and fire pit. There is a stained-glass window in the dining room and a large eat-in kitchen. The home has dark hardwood floors.

Blades, 60, ran for the Panamanian presidency in 1994 - unsuccessfully.

He has appeared in dozens of feature films, including "The Milagro Beanfield War" in 1988.


Music executive Randy Spendlove and his wife, model Alecia Guzman, have listed their Beverly Hills home at $4,395,000.

The Mediterranean-style estate, located in a guard-gated community, has six bedrooms and five bathrooms in 5,622 square feet.

The master bedroom has an attached gym. There is a wood-paneled library, a large family room and a two-story entry. The gourmet kitchen has a breakfast nook. The outdoor entertainment area includes a pool, grassy yard, and a cabana with a wood-burning fireplace and barbecue.

Spendlove, the president of music for Paramount Pictures, won a Grammy for the soundtrack to "Chicago." He previously was head of music for Miramax and worked for A&M; Records.

More recently, he worked on the music for "The Curious Case of Benjamin Button" and Steven Spielberg's "Indiana Jones and the Kingdom of the Crystal Skull."

Guzman has appeared in ads for Old Navy and Clairol Herbal Essence shampoo.
